The hexadecimal color code #72646E corresponds to the code RGB( 114, 100, 110 ). It's a shade of Gray. This color is a combination of red (at 0,45 level), green (at 0,39 level) and blue (at 0,43 level). Its brightness is 41% and its saturation is 6%. It is composed of red at 35%, green at 30% and blue at 33%.
